Sloppy Joe Tater Tot Cups

Sloppy Joe Tater Tot Cups are crispy baked tater tots pressed into bite-sized cups, filled with a savory homemade sloppy joe mixture, topped with melted cheese, and baked until golden!
Prep Time15 minutes
Cook Time35 minutes
Total Time50 minutes

Servings: 24 cups

Ingredients

  • 48 tater tots
  • 1 lb ground beef i like 90/10
  • 1/4 cup yellow onion diced
  • 1/4 cup green bell pepper diced
  • 1 tsp salt
  • 1/2 tsp black pepper
  • 1/2 cup ketchup
  • 2 tsp yellow mustard
  • 1 tsp brown sugar
  • 1 tsp worcestershire sauce

Instructions

  • Preheat your oven to 425 degrees F and grease a mini muffin tin with non-stick cooking spray.
  • Place 2 tater tots in each cup of a mini muffin tin and bake for 20 minutes.
  • Remove the tater tots from the oven and use a shot glass or a tamper to press the tater tots down into each cup. This will create a tater tot cup.
  • In a large skillet, cook the ground beef, chopped onion, bell pepper, and salt and pepper over medium-high heat until the beef is no longer pink. Once meat has browned, drain the grease
  • Add ketchup, mustard, worcestershire sauce, and brown sugar to the ground beef and stir to combine. Optionally add more salt and pepper to taste.
  • Fill the tater tot cups with the ground beef mixture and top each one with shredded cheddar cheese.
  • Place the tater tots back in the oven and cook for another 15 minutes.
  • Remove the sloppy joe tots from the oven and let cool for 5 minutes before removing them from the muffin tin.
